Dietrich, Bad Oeynhausen/Germany - 7th August 2010 Rating 
Comment
We stayed in the very nicely furnished en-suite "State" room with a 4 poster double bed and a fantastic view over Oban. The hospitality of the hosts and their constant effort to make our stay as comfortable and enjoyable was just outstanding. Listing all the "little thing" which make you feel like being at home would be too much, but it starts from disposable shaver, shaving gel, tooth paste, etc. over a TV/DVD set w/ a choice of DVDs and ends w/ a glas of whiskey & peanuts every evening. The breakfast is just exceptional great & plenty. Besides a buffet incl. plenty of fruits each guest gets served w/ an individual choice of high quality food! We can not think of a better place to stay!
Location
Oban itself is a nice place w/ a cute harbour, a whiskey distillery (we can strongly recommand to take a tour!) and some good restaurants. Also recommandable is a 1 day tour to Easdale, south of Oban.

Tony, Woking Surrey. UKI - 3rd June 2010 Rating 
Comment
We used the Macdonald room which was very nice indeed. The provision of 'extras' in the bathroom particularly was striking. (Eg Towelling robes, shaving kit and tampax) The glass of whisky and Julie Groves welcome were refreshing!
Yes, the steps from the private parking area to the house were certainly steep as advertised and if anything, the room was a little tight but not cluttered with all of the facilities but nothing to complain about.
We would recommend it to friends and would happily stay longer than we did.
